In -35c cars that not in garages are freez- wheels defeated(to 0 psi ), and fou can't start engine- battarey aint no working enough. If car is diesel - paraffin(wax in diesel fuel) precipitate and crystalise- is MUCH bigger problem. But there is too many guys making cash on car defreazing. They use 50-100kW gas\diesel fuel heat guns. Defreaze costs 30-50$ and it about 20-30 mins.
80% of peoples who using cars in winter have a "engine covering" - carbon fabric blanket that puts on engine to save heat. On the north another problem - car freezes when you drive. It means cooling liquid freezes in radiator while engine is running. in that sutuations cooling liquid changes to 98% clean spirit.. covering all engine.. put inside doors and roofs extra thermal insulation.. exhaust pipes goes thru the gas tank to heat fuel..
I want to tell that -40 sometimes -45 - is absolutely normal.
